Baby shower locations in GR
Hello! I am originally from GR but have lived out of state for the past 10 years. I am planning a babyshower for February 2013 and was hoping you all might have suggestions on a unique venue. The last baby shower I planned in GR was 3 years ago at a bed and breakfast and that was perfect; there was plenty of space, we could bring in all our own food and drinks, and it wasn't a restaurant setting. This babyshower is for the sister of the first, so we can't have them at the same b&b

I've contacted the Lafayette House and the Logan at Leonard House, to no avail. Any ideas for a neat, unique (non-restaurant) location? Thanks in advance!

Also, the Salvation Army Kroc Center has gorgeous facilities. I think you can bring in your own food, but am not 100% certain. http://grkroccenter.org/
The Prince Conference Center at Calvin is nice, but you would need to use their own caterer.
